Abstract/Contents:Discusses core cultivation in sod establishment, explaining that "one possible alternative is [to] pre-harvest core cultivation." Profiles a study conducted to determine "if pre-harvest core cultivation of Kentucky bluegrass (Poa pratensis L.) sod grown on sandy loam would: a) significantly decrease the overall weight and strength of sod at harvest, and b) improve establishment quality on a sand site."
